#ifndef FontCache_h
#define FontCache_h
#include "platform/PlatformExport.h"
#include "platform/fonts/FallbackListCompositeKey.h"
#include "platform/fonts/FontCacheKey.h"
#include "platform/fonts/FontFaceCreationParams.h"
#include "platform/fonts/FontFallbackPriority.h"
#include "third_party/skia/include/core/SkRefCnt.h"
#include "wtf/Allocator.h"
#include "wtf/Forward.h"
#include "wtf/HashMap.h"
#include "wtf/PassRefPtr.h"
#include "wtf/text/CString.h"
#include "wtf/text/Unicode.h"
#include "wtf/text/WTFString.h"
#include <limits.h>
#include <memory>
#include "SkFontMgr.h"
class SkTypeface;
namespace base {
namespace trace_event {
class ProcessMemoryDump;
}
}
namespace blink {
class FontCacheClient;
class FontFaceCreationParams;
class FontPlatformData;
class FontDescription;
class OpenTypeVerticalData;
class ShapeCache;
class SimpleFontData;
enum ShouldRetain { Retain, DoNotRetain };
enum PurgeSeverity { PurgeIfNeeded, ForcePurge };
class PLATFORM_EXPORT FontCache {
friend class FontCachePurgePreventer;
WTF_MAKE_NONCOPYABLE(FontCache);
USING_FAST_MALLOC(FontCache);
public:
static FontCache* fontCache();
void releaseFontData(const SimpleFontData*);
// This method is implemented by the plaform and used by
// FontFastPath to lookup the font for a given character.
PassRefPtr<SimpleFontData> fallbackFontForCharacter(
const FontDescription&,
UChar32,
const SimpleFontData* fontDataToSubstitute,
FontFallbackPriority = FontFallbackPriority::Text);
// Also implemented by the platform.
void platformInit();
PassRefPtr<SimpleFontData> getFontData(const FontDescription&,
const AtomicString&,
bool checkingAlternateName = false,
ShouldRetain = Retain);
PassRefPtr<SimpleFontData> getLastResortFallbackFont(const FontDescription&,
ShouldRetain = Retain);
SimpleFontData* getNonRetainedLastResortFallbackFont(const FontDescription&);
bool isPlatformFontAvailable(const FontDescription&, const AtomicString&);
// Returns the ShapeCache instance associated with the given cache key.
// Creates a new instance as needed and as such is guaranteed not to return
// a nullptr. Instances are managed by FontCache and are only guaranteed to
// be valid for the duration of the current session, as controlled by
// disable/enablePurging.
ShapeCache* getShapeCache(const FallbackListCompositeKey&);
void addClient(FontCacheClient*);
unsigned short generation();
void invalidate();
SkFontMgr* fontManager() { return m_fontManager.get(); }
static void setFontManager(const sk_sp<SkFontMgr>&);
#if !OS(MACOSX)
static const AtomicString& systemFontFamily();
#else
static const AtomicString& legacySystemFontFamily();
#endif
#if OS(LINUX)
static void setSystemFontFamily(const char*);
#endif
#if OS(WIN)
static bool antialiasedTextEnabled() { return s_antialiasedTextEnabled; }
static bool lcdTextEnabled() { return s_lcdTextEnabled; }
static float deviceScaleFactor() { return s_deviceScaleFactor; }
static void setAntialiasedTextEnabled(bool enabled) {
s_antialiasedTextEnabled = enabled;
}
static void setLCDTextEnabled(bool enabled) { s_lcdTextEnabled = enabled; }
static void setDeviceScaleFactor(float deviceScaleFactor) {
s_deviceScaleFactor = deviceScaleFactor;
}
static void addSideloadedFontForTesting(SkTypeface*);
// Functions to cache and retrieve the system font metrics.
static void setMenuFontMetrics(const wchar_t* familyName, int32_t fontHeight);
static void setSmallCaptionFontMetrics(const wchar_t* familyName,
int32_t fontHeight);
static void setStatusFontMetrics(const wchar_t* familyName,
int32_t fontHeight);
static int32_t menuFontHeight() { return s_menuFontHeight; }
static const AtomicString& menuFontFamily() {
return *s_smallCaptionFontFamilyName;
}
static int32_t smallCaptionFontHeight() { return s_smallCaptionFontHeight; }
static const AtomicString& smallCaptionFontFamily() {
return *s_smallCaptionFontFamilyName;
}
static int32_t statusFontHeight() { return s_statusFontHeight; }
static const AtomicString& statusFontFamily() {
return *s_statusFontFamilyName;
}
static void setUseSkiaFontFallback(bool useSkiaFontFallback) {
s_useSkiaFontFallback = useSkiaFontFallback;
}
#endif
typedef uint32_t FontFileKey;
PassRefPtr<OpenTypeVerticalData> getVerticalData(const FontFileKey&,
const FontPlatformData&);
static void acceptLanguagesChanged(const String&);
#if OS(ANDROID)
static AtomicString getGenericFamilyNameForScript(
const AtomicString& familyName,
const FontDescription&);
#else
struct PlatformFallbackFont {
String name;
CString filename;
int fontconfigInterfaceId;
int ttcIndex;
bool isBold;
bool isItalic;
};
static void getFontForCharacter(UChar32,
const char* preferredLocale,
PlatformFallbackFont*);
#endif
PassRefPtr<SimpleFontData> fontDataFromFontPlatformData(
const FontPlatformData*,
ShouldRetain = Retain,
bool = false);
void invalidateShapeCache();
// Memory reporting
void dumpFontPlatformDataCache(base::trace_event::ProcessMemoryDump*);
void dumpShapeResultCache(base::trace_event::ProcessMemoryDump*);
private:
FontCache();
~FontCache();
void purge(PurgeSeverity = PurgeIfNeeded);
void disablePurging() { m_purgePreventCount++; }
void enablePurging() {
ASSERT(m_purgePreventCount);
if (!--m_purgePreventCount)
purge(PurgeIfNeeded);
}
// FIXME: This method should eventually be removed.
FontPlatformData* getFontPlatformData(const FontDescription&,
const FontFaceCreationParams&,
bool checkingAlternateName = false);
#if !OS(MACOSX)
FontPlatformData* systemFontPlatformData(const FontDescription&);
#endif
// These methods are implemented by each platform.
std::unique_ptr<FontPlatformData> createFontPlatformData(
const FontDescription&,
const FontFaceCreationParams&,
float fontSize);
std::unique_ptr<FontPlatformData> scaleFontPlatformData(
const FontPlatformData&,
const FontDescription&,
const FontFaceCreationParams&,
float fontSize);
// Implemented on skia platforms.
sk_sp<SkTypeface> createTypeface(const FontDescription&,
const FontFaceCreationParams&,
CString& name);
#if OS(ANDROID) || OS(LINUX)
static AtomicString getFamilyNameForCharacter(SkFontMgr*,
UChar32,
const FontDescription&,
FontFallbackPriority);
#endif
PassRefPtr<SimpleFontData> fallbackOnStandardFontStyle(const FontDescription&,
UChar32);
// Don't purge if this count is > 0;
int m_purgePreventCount;
sk_sp<SkFontMgr> m_fontManager;
static SkFontMgr* s_staticFontManager;
#if OS(WIN)
static bool s_antialiasedTextEnabled;
static bool s_lcdTextEnabled;
static float s_deviceScaleFactor;
static HashMap<String, sk_sp<SkTypeface>>* s_sideloadedFonts;
// The system font metrics cache.
static AtomicString* s_menuFontFamilyName;
static int32_t s_menuFontHeight;
static AtomicString* s_smallCaptionFontFamilyName;
static int32_t s_smallCaptionFontHeight;
static AtomicString* s_statusFontFamilyName;
static int32_t s_statusFontHeight;
static bool s_useSkiaFontFallback;
#endif
friend class SimpleFontData; // For fontDataFromFontPlatformData
friend class FontFallbackList;
};
class PLATFORM_EXPORT FontCachePurgePreventer {
USING_FAST_MALLOC(FontCachePurgePreventer);
WTF_MAKE_NONCOPYABLE(FontCachePurgePreventer);
public:
FontCachePurgePreventer() { FontCache::fontCache()->disablePurging(); }
~FontCachePurgePreventer() { FontCache::fontCache()->enablePurging(); }
};
} // namespace blink
#endif
